The primary roles related to strategic facilities investments include Facilities Manager, Real Estate Strategist, Sustainability Consultant, Workplace Strategist, and Data Analyst (Built Environment). To provide a comprehensive overview of the industry, I've included the following roles with concise descriptions, emphasizing their relevance and importance in the UK's strategic facilities investments sector: 1. **Facilities Manager**: Overseeing day-to-day operations and maintenance tasks, facilities managers ensure workplaces run smoothly while maximizing the value of organizational assets. 2. **Real Estate Strategist**: Driving long-term growth and optimizing real estate portfolios, real estate strategists analyze market trends, demographics, and financial performance to make informed investment decisions. 3. **Sustainability Consultant**: Balancing environmental, social, and economic factors, sustainability consultants help organizations minimize their carbon footprint, reduce operational costs, and enhance their reputation. 4. **Workplace Strategist**: Improving employee engagement and productivity, workplace strategists design and optimize work environments that cater to diverse workstyles, preferences, and needs. 5. **Data Analyst (Built Environment)**: Leveraging data-driven insights, data analysts in the built environment sector support strategic decision-making by identifying trends, evaluating performance, and predicting future outcomes.
